You're right, it doesn't - nor wouldn't whack S-OFF ... It does however whack root ... the loop/hoops you'll have to do to get root back is 1) reinstall a custom recovery; 2) flash root package. After that, it's all good.

I've rooted the stock ROM in the past ... I'm not using a tool to grant me root other than ChainsDD Superuser. The way I got there was to:
  1. get my device into an S-OFF mode (I used the Revoked method long ago)
  2. apply a custom recovery (I used Clockwork MOD)
  3. flash Superuser
